Output ac27328162898ac3fbb69b5963051a4f10ef2b1c190e72b45c5bebb118c2e781:2

value
24907321
script pubkey
OP_0 OP_PUSHBYTES_20 d36dd1c4defc7f3382ec3194ddaf616342f13b8a
address
bc1q6dkar3x7l3ln8qhvxx2dmtmpvdp0zwu2jz5wgy
transaction
ac27328162898ac3fbb69b5963051a4f10ef2b1c190e72b45c5bebb118c2e781
spent
true